日期:2014-05-16  浏览次数:20464 次

Linq DataTable Take和Skip无效
DataTable dt=GetSalesData(User.UserId);
Enumerable<DataRow> drs=dt.AsEnumerable().Take(5).Skip(5);
取出来的drs.Count=0?为什么,如果不加Take和Skip是对的。
------解决方案--------------------
Enumerable<DataRow> drs=dt.AsEnumerable().Skip(5).Take(5);

  
*****************************************************************************
签名档: http://feiyun0112.cnblogs.com/